Gv&e Deputy Program Manager

Washington, DC, US, United States

Job Description

Mission Objectives ? This role strengthens continuity, speeds decisions, and sustains delivery that advances the Department of Treasury?s mission to protect the nation?s financial security. The Deputy Program Manager supports the PM to deliver on-scope, on-schedule, and on-budget outcomes. The DPM runs day-to-day governance, reporting, and cross-team coordination under PM oversight. The DPM executes delegated controls that increase throughput, quality, and audit readiness.


[Position Responsibility Summary]


Maintain PM framework procedures, playbooks, and templates Maintain IMS, run EVM, and draft variance analyses Build dashboards, KPIs, and RTMs for PM approval Coordinate backlogs, sprints, and cutovers with leads Track POA&Ms, baselines, and ATO evidence Facilitate risk boards and update the risk register Prepare CR packages with Engineers; run impact reviews and closure tracking. Produce utilization and capacity reports with HR and project leads for resourcing (PWS 4.3.8). Lead retrospectives; manage the CSI register Run working groups; prepare agendas and minutes Execute QA gates and 508 checks; stage audit artifacts Coordinate recruiting, onboarding, and continuity plans Curate repositories, SOPs, and KBAs; ensure KT Lead PPM planning and governance through the PPM Configuration Lead; route to PM for approval. Coordinate configuration work executed by the PPM team; ensure standards and traceability. Direct integration tasks executed by Systems Engineers; manage risks and dependencies. Task developers to implement approved analytics and AI; enforce guardrails. Verify RBAC and audit logging implemented by engineers; maintain evidence. Manage migration readiness; engineers execute ETL, testing, and remediation. Oversee QA carried out by the test team; prepare decision packages for the PM. Run change, training, and hypercare through training and OCM staff; confirm adoption metrics. Orchestrate knowledge transfer delivered by PPM O&M Specialists. Direct 24x7 monitoring performed by O&M Specialists. Schedule configuration updates and patches through Change Control. Validate weekly and monthly health reports before PM review. Coordinate Systems Engineers who monitor integrations and API uptime. Track fixes and scaling actions; escalate risks to the PM. * Manage AI integration and support initiatives
